--- Comment #3 from Usishchev Yury <y.usishchev at samsung dot com> ---
I'm testing it on current trunk, and second loop is not vectorized both with
floating point and integer types.
For floating point types it is not vectorized due to control flow in loop:

 <bb 15>:
// ...
if (t_56 > _61)
  goto <bb 16>;
else
  goto <bb 17>;
 <bb 16>:
 <bb 17>:
# iftmp.2_7 = PHI <_61(16), t_56(15)>

This can be optimized to MIN_EXPR in phiopt pass, but is not because of NaNs:

tree-ssa-phiopt.c:876:
  /* The optimization may be unsafe due to NaNs.  */
  if (HONOR_NANS (TYPE_MODE (type)))
    return false;

If compiled with -ffinite-math-only second loop still is not vectorised:

not_always_good.c:16:7: note: not vectorized: latch block not empty.

(same occurs with integer types). Latch block it that case is:

 <bb 14>:
  pretmp_176 = *prephitmp_173;
  goto <bb 13>;

the statement here is generated in pre pass.

For vectorization to work we can either not generate it in pre or move it into
head of the loop in vectorizer.

Right now i'm trying to find how to prevent pre from generating statements in
empty latch blocks.
